Chua Boon Hwa, Daughter and Granddaughter.

Here is one of our Amah, Boon Hwa, who looked after my brother and me – and the parents – during our stay in Singapore between 1957 and January 1960, during which time we lived at East Coast Drive, Roseburn Avenue and finally at Lloyd Leas.

Far East Communications Squadron - Circa 1955447 viewsMy thanks to Peter Hayler who is standing behind the back row. A Cpl Engine fitter at that time from 1954-1957. The far East Coms Sqn had a fleet of Valletta aircraft used for transporting people about the far East also a variety of aircraft for the pilots in desk jobs to keep their hand in at flying. The sqn was situated just off the Changi Road and a hundred yards or so before the village. We walked along Wittering Road to and from the mess and our barrack block which was next to the Malcolm Club. The other side of the Malcolm club was the Wraf Block.
